Congresswoman Alma S. Adams, Ph.D. (NC-12) is reminding Charlotte and Mecklenburg County high school students that the deadline to apply to be one of her nominees to the United States’ military service academies is Monday, October 25. Adams’ office is currently accepting applications from high school students seeking nomination for appointment to the United States Air Force, Naval, Military and Merchant Marine Academies.
“I am honored to nominate our best and brightest students to begin their career in public service. This is a great opportunity to answer the call to serve your country and our community, and I look forward to considering many exceptional students this year,” said Rep. Adams.
Each year Congresswoman Alma Adams nominates High School Seniors from the district for appointment to the U.S. Military (USMA), Naval (USNA), Air Force (USAFA) and Merchant Marine Academies (USMA). The U.S. Coast Guard Academy does not require a nomination. Students seeking a nomination can apply through their U.S. House Representative, U.S. Senators and the Vice President of the United States.
Qualifying candidates will have the opportunity to receive a full scholarship to attend one of the nation’s five prestigious service academies. After graduating, candidates are expected to complete a five-year military service requirement as commissioned officers. Candidates for Rep. Adams’ nomination must be a United States citizen living in the 12th Congressional District of North Carolina; must be at least 17 years old and younger than 23 years old; must be unmarried; and must have no legal obligation to support children or dependents.

ATTENTION JUNIORS AND SOPHOMORES:
The Governor's School of North Carolina is a highly selective competitive 5 1/2 week summer residential program for gifted and talented high school students. The program focuses on interdisciplinary courses and does not involve credit, tests, or grades. Juniors can apply for the program in academic areas and performing arts. Sophomores can only apply for the program in the area of performing arts. The program takes place on one of two college campuses, High Point University or Meredith College depending on the area you are accepted in. CFNC - NC Countdown to College - October 2021
North Carolina’s annual campaign to support college access is during the month of October and is named NC Countdown to College. Activities during the month support high school seniors in completing three important college enrollment steps: residency, FAFSA, and applications. College Application Week will be October 18-22, 2021, when many NC colleges and universities waive their application fees.
